Macclesfield FC can confirm that club founder Rob Smethurst has resumed the role of Chairman, following a short period away from the position.

In recent weeks, the club has seen a significant increase in media interest, reflecting the progress being made on and off the pitch. With that heightened profile comes the need for a clear figurehead to represent the club and lead its external communications.

As the founder and driving force behind Macclesfield FC’s rebirth, Rob is uniquely placed to fulfil that role. He has therefore agreed to step back into the Chairmanship to act as the public face of the club, providing leadership, continuity, and a clear point of accountability. Rob is working on some major media opportunities that will greatly benefit the club in the coming months and years.

Alongside this, the Board is confirming a number of further structural changes to strengthen the club’s leadership team. Jonathan Bull will formally move into the role of Sporting Director, working closely with Jimmy Holmes, the Head of Recruitment.

The senior management will also be strengthened with the formal appointment of Dan Stuttard, who has been supporting the club’s general operations for many months. His official inclusion reflects the important contribution he has already been making behind the scenes and will further enhance the club’s operational capacity.

These changes have the full support of the Board, who remain collectively committed to responsible governance, financial sustainability, and the long-term success of Macclesfield FC.
